Best IUDs in Cheverly: What Is an IUD?
An IUD is a small, T-shaped device placed into the uterus during a short in-office procedure. Once inserted, it provides years of highly effective birth control without daily effort.
There are two types:
- Hormonal IUDs (Mirena, Liletta, Skyla): release progestin to prevent pregnancy.
- Non-hormonal IUD (ParaGard): uses copper instead of hormones.
All four IUDs offered at our Cheverly location are FDA-approved and over 99% effective.
Hormonal IUDs: What’s the Difference?
Best IUDs in Cheverly: Mirena
- Effective for: Up to 8 years
- Hormone dose: High
- Best for: Heavy periods, long-term use
- Bonus: Can treat menstrual cramps and reduce flow
Best IUDs in Cheverly: Liletta
- Effective for: Up to 8 years
- Hormone dose: Comparable to Mirena
- Best for: Those looking for an affordable option (generic alternative to Mirena)
- Bonus: Ideal for patients with public or government insurance plans
Best IUDs in Cheverly: Skyla
- Effective for: Up to 3 years
- Hormone dose: Lower
- Best for: Younger patients or those with smaller uteruses
- Bonus: Lighter and shorter periods, lower hormonal exposure
Non-Hormonal IUD: ParaGard
ParaGard (Copper IUD)
- Effective for: Up to 10 years
- Hormone-free: Yes
- Best for: Those avoiding hormones or seeking emergency contraception
- Bonus: Can be used immediately after unprotected sex as emergency birth control
How to Choose the Right IUD
Think about:
- How long you want contraception
- Whether you’re sensitive to hormones
- If you have heavy periods or cramping
- Your insurance coverage and cost preferences

What to Expect from Your IUD Appointment
The process is quick, with same-day insertions often available. After a brief pelvic exam, the IUD is inserted in just a few minutes. You may feel some cramping, and we’ll give you guidance on how to manage discomfort and check placement.
Your IUD will begin working right away (depending on the type), and you’ll leave with instructions and direct access to our team for any questions.
